## Execution Modes

Conductor supports two execution modes:

| Mode        | Description                                     | When to Use                              |
| ----------- | ----------------------------------------------- | ---------------------------------------- |
| **LLM**     | Direct API calls to Gemini                      | Simple tasks, quick iterations           |
| **Handoff** | File-based delegation to Antigravity IDE agents | Complex code changes, audit requirements |

### File-Based Handoff (Recommended for Production)

```
.conductor/handoff/
├── plan_<id>/
│   └── fork_<id>/
│       ├── pending/          # Tasks waiting for execution
│       │   └── step_001.task.json
│       ├── in_progress/      # Currently executing
│       ├── completed/        # Successfully finished
│       │   ├── step_001.task.json
│       │   ├── step_001.result.json
│       │   ├── step_001.explanation.md
│       │   └── step_001.provenance.json
│       ├── failed/           # Failed tasks
│       └── audit.log         # Complete event history
└── metrics.json              # Execution statistics
```

**Why use handoff mode?**

- ✅ Complete audit trail
- ✅ Constraint enforcement
- ✅ Pre-execution confidence scoring
- ✅ Human-readable explanations
- ✅ Cryptographic provenance

## Task File Contract

Every handoff task includes:

```json
{
  "task_id": "step_001",
  "instruction": "Create a hello.py file...",
  "allowed_files": ["hello.py"],
  "constraints": [
    "Do NOT modify files outside allowed_files",
    "Do NOT run shell commands unless instructed"
  ],
  "timeout_seconds": 300,
  "confidence": {
    "score": 0.89,
    "level": "high"
  }
}
```

**Confidence Levels:**

- **HIGH (0.8-1.0):** Fully autonomous execution
- **MEDIUM (0.5-0.8):** Proceed with caution
- **LOW (0-0.5):** Human review recommended

---

## Project-Level Policies

Create `.conductor/policy.yaml` to define inherited constraints:

```yaml
global_constraints:
  - 'Never modify files in /core'
  - 'Always include tests for new functions'

file_rules:
  protected_patterns:
    - '*.lock'
    - 'migrations/*'

behavior:
  max_diff_lines: 500
  timeout_seconds: 300
```

**Merge behavior:** Project → Plan → Step (later overrides earlier)

---

## Common Failure Modes & Recovery

| Failure              | Cause                 | Recovery                   |
| -------------------- | --------------------- | -------------------------- |
| Task timeout         | Execution too slow    | Increase `timeout_seconds` |
| Constraint violation | Outside allowed_files | Fix task scope             |
| Low confidence       | Novel task pattern    | Add historical context     |
| Checksum mismatch    | Task tampered         | Re-create from source      |

**All failures are logged in `audit.log` with full context.**
